"The Legend of the Gold Microphone!" is the nineteenth episode of Scooby-Doo and Guess Who? season two, and the forty-fifth overall. It aired on October 1, 2021 on HBO Max. It was written by Michael Ryan, produced by series creator, Chris Bailey, and directed by Frank Paur.

The ghosts of two legendary performers of an old jazz club return to try and prevent rapping living legend and practicing minister, Reverend Run, from turning it into a youth club.

Behind the scenes

  • With every episode's title card, one of the gang announces the guest star, which is Fred this time.
  • Velma says "Jinkies" twice.
  • Daphne says "Jeepers" once.
  • Fred says "Hold the phone" once.
  • Scooby says "Ruh roh" once.
  • Series creator, Chris Bailey, is named the landlord of the Artemis Supper Club.
  • Crystal Cove was originally the setting of the TV series Scooby-Doo! Mystery Incorporated.
  • QTTT News, which covers the opening of the youth center, first appeared in "Quit Clowning!"
  • The Saddest News reported the deaths of Tabb and Bones on July 25, 1936.

Errors

  • The credits call Tabb Tatters Tab Tatter.
  • Even though the building itself is called Reverend Run Youth Center, Shaggy and Reverend Run both called it the Hip Hop Youth Center, while the reporter called it the Harlem Hip Hop Youth Center.
  • Sumalee Montana is also credited as a reporter.
